Description
The theme of this volume concerns interactions between group actions and problems in complex analysis. The first four articles deal with such topics as representation kernels in representation theory, complex automorphisms and holomorphic equivalence of domains, and geometric description of exceptional symmetric domains. The last article is devoted to Seiberg-Witten equations and Taubes correspondence on symplectic 4-manifolds.
